“The Life Of Doctor Strange”

In the realm of the supernatural, death can sometimes find a way. When the deceased have unfinished business in the world of the living, many things can be used to bridge their return. For Stephen Strange, that bridge came in the form of his one true love, Clea.

In the absence of Earth’s most powerful Sorcerer, the world has become even stranger. Elves, trolls, and faeries have migrated into the back alleyways of Manhattan. Demonic forces set up shop in Time Square and trade vices for souls. And let’s not forget the aliens. Welcome to Kallimeshi Town!

Is Stephen Strange ready to reclaim the mantle of the Sorcerer Supreme? Can Telehealth be too much work for even the most seasoned doctors to handle? Does a haunted garbage monster have any redeeming qualities?

“Freak Out!”

Over the city of Birmingham, somewhere in the central United Kingdom, a monstrous rainstorm is about to hit the region. From inside one of the blackened clouds floats the Psycho-Zeppelin of Doktor Zee. Inside the dirigible a deranged looking man barks orders as his Autonurses who scurry about performing various tasks. It’s time to power up the mobile consciousness-altering device!

Humanity will be awakened to the mystic world of the Vishanti, whether they like it or not. The only thing standing in the way of Doktor Zee’s misguided house call is the Agents of W.A.N.D – all two of them. Pandora Peters and Wong begin their assault on the bridge in an attempt to destroy the Doktor’s magic experiment.

Will the freaky Doktor Zee join the ranks of W.A.N.D. and help solve the murder of Aggamond? Why are the Agents of W.A.N.D. flying around in the set from a Errol Flynn movie? Do they get double air miles? Collect the series to find out!

Reviewer Notes

I was wondering how long Doctor Strange was going to stay dead. Now we know. As a pedestrian fan of the intellectual property I only know bits and pieces of the characters and storylines. With that said, I enjoyed what I have read so far.

This issue is mainly an introduction to the heroes and antagonists currently residing in the New York area. Apparently several dimensions have opened up in Manhattan leading to a new immigration problem. With Clea at his side, I believe Doctor Strange is on good footing.

I’m keeping my fingers crossed for a successful run of volume six. If future issues are like this one I have a good feeling it will last for a while. For issue one, I’m giving it 4 out of 5 stars. Now I have to decide who is cooler, Lockjaw or Bats the ghost dog.
